description Gillott 303 Nib Overview

Created by the British manufacturer Joseph Gillott, the Gillott 303 is a pointed pen nib famous for its fine hairlines and exceptional flexibility. It is widely used for traditional calligraphy scripts, such as Copperplate and Spencerian, which require dramatic contrast between thick and thin strokes. The nib is favored by both professional calligraphers and beginners for its responsiveness to pressure and ability to produce sharp, delicate upstrokes.

help Gillott 303 Nib FAQ

What is the Gillott 303 nib used for?

The Gillott 303 is a pointed dip-pen nib used for scripts such as Copperplate and Spencerian. Its flexible tines create thin hairlines and wider strokes when pressure is applied.

Who made the Gillott 303 nib?

The nib was made by Joseph Gillott, the British pen manufacturer. Gillott's nibs became widely associated with traditional writing and drawing tools.

Is the Gillott 303 suitable for beginners?

It can be used by beginners, but its high flexibility rewards a light touch and controlled pressure. A new calligrapher may find a less flexible pointed nib easier for basic drills.

What pen holder fits a Gillott 303 nib?

The Gillott 303 is normally used with a standard straight dip-pen holder that has a suitable metal flange. The holder must grip the nib securely without crushing its thin shank.
